Web26 dec. 2024 · As soon as your mortgage is completely paid off, you will be responsible for your insurance and tax bills. Then you will notify your homeowners' insurance company that you have completed the repayment of your home loan so that alternate payment arrangements can be made. Web19 nov. 2024 · If you don’t receive yours back, the lender should at least send you a payoff notice to show you now have a zero balance on your home. The lender may also send you the canceled trust deed, which secured your loan with title to your house and which conveys the home to a lender if the borrower defaults. Web4 apr. 2024 · Within 3 weeks after you fully pay your loan off in California, for example, state law requires the lender to cancel the deed of trust and dismiss the trustee. The deeds may be held by the lender during the term of the mortgage, or by your solicitor. The mortgage company will have registered a charge on the property with the Land Registry. Mortgage-free homeowners may want to double-check the charge is removed from the register. Web17 jul. 2024 · Mortgages and deeds of trust both grant the title for your property to your lender until the loan is paid. A mortgage is an agreement made between you and the lender. A mortgage grants ownership of your home to the lender which will transfer the title back to you after the loan is paid.
